Hunt says 10bn infected blood compensation fulfils vow to constituent a decade ago
Briefly

Jeremy Hunt promises to fulfill a decade-old pledge by offering at least 10 billion in compensation to those affected by the infected blood scandal, a promise made to a constituent a decade ago.
Mike Dorricott, who died of terminal liver cancer linked to contaminated blood, prompted Jeremy Hunt to vow a new compensation package, stating 'Don't worry, we'll sort it.'
